摘要

Covers problems with existing data collected with high-resolution optical sensors. They say active microwave sensors could complement other sensors in getting through things like cloud cover. They analyzed SIR-C data in combination with Landsat TM data, a 9-year time series of SPOT XS data, and a preliminary field survey. They report findings and draw conclusions, including that SARs operating at long radar wavelengths, with both like and cross-polarizations, are needed for tropical deforestation studies.
